Understanding and optimizing species mixtures using functional-structural plant modelling.
Journal of experimental botany - 29 Apr 2019
Evers Jochem B, van der Werf Wopke, Stomph Tjeerd J, Bastiaans Lammert, Anten Niels P R
Abstract excerpt
Plant species mixtures improve productivity over monocultures by exploiting species complementarities for resource capture in time and space. Complementarity results in part from competition avoidance responses that maximize resource capture and growth of individual plants.
